Transaction 3995b67727a72f7475f8561cb0f4dfacad5bbfcf5651fec156478560c8249edf

4 Input
2 Outputs
  • 3995b67727a72f7475f8561cb0f4dfacad5bbfcf5651fec156478560c8249edf:0
  • value  72888940
    address  3F4nx5SwoagzbrB4SWmyKEYKfURRZa4fft
  • 3995b67727a72f7475f8561cb0f4dfacad5bbfcf5651fec156478560c8249edf:1
  • value  1293637
    address  14mgSL6jyU6P8zmAV6SNQsD5Bp9R2dkgzW